WebHEKABE: queen of Troy, wife of king Priam and mother of Hektor. She leads the Trojan women in their (vain) prayers to Athene (bk. 6), and, later (bk. 22), she begs her son, Hektor, not to confront Achilleus. HEKTOR: son of Priam and Hekabe and leading warrior of the Trojans. He duels with Aias in book seven, and leads the Trojan onslaught ...

In Greek mythology, Priam, the mythical king of Troy during the Trojan War, supposedly had 18 daughters and 68 sons. Priam had several wives, the primary one Hecuba, daughter of Dymas or Cisseus, and several concubines, who bore his children. There is no exhaustive list, but many of them are … See more • Aeneas – who later led the survivors of Troy – was not a son of Priam, but his father Anchises was Priam's first cousin, making Aeneas Priam's first cousin once removed.
